myserver-commit
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[myserver-commit] [2879] Use `TextOutputter' by default.


From: Giuseppe Scrivano
Subject: [myserver-commit] [2879] Use `TextOutputter' by default.
Date: Sun, 12 Oct 2008 17:03:42 +0000

Revision: 2879
          http://svn.sv.gnu.org/viewvc/?view=rev&root=myserver&revision=2879
Author:   gscrivano
Date:     2008-10-12 17:03:42 +0000 (Sun, 12 Oct 2008)

Log Message:
-----------
Use `TextOutputter' by default.

Modified Paths:
--------------
    trunk/myserver/tests/main.cpp

Modified: trunk/myserver/tests/main.cpp
===================================================================
--- trunk/myserver/tests/main.cpp       2008-10-11 12:33:13 UTC (rev 2878)
+++ trunk/myserver/tests/main.cpp       2008-10-12 17:03:42 UTC (rev 2879)
@@ -15,6 +15,7 @@
  along with this program.  If not, see <http://www.gnu.org/licenses/>.
  */
 
+#include <cppunit/TextOutputter.h>
 #include <cppunit/CompilerOutputter.h>
 #include <cppunit/XmlOutputter.h>
 #include <cppunit/extensions/TestFactoryRegistry.h>
@@ -23,18 +24,22 @@
 
 #include <string.h>
 
-int main(int argc, char* argv[])
+int main (int argc, char* argv[])
 {
-  bool xml = argc > 1 && !strcmp(argv[1], "xml");
+  bool xml = argc > 1 && !strcmp (argv[1], "xml");
+  bool compiler = argc > 1 && !strcmp (argv[1], "compiler");
+
   CppUnit::Outputter * out;
   CppUnit::Test *suite = 
CppUnit::TestFactoryRegistry::getRegistry().makeTest();
   CppUnit::TextUi::TestRunner runner;
-  runner.addTest( suite );
+  runner.addTest ( suite );
 
   if (xml)
     out = new CppUnit::XmlOutputter( &runner.result(), std::cerr );
+  else if (compiler)
+    out = new CppUnit::CompilerOutputter( &runner.result(), std::cerr );
   else
-    out = new CppUnit::CompilerOutputter( &runner.result(), std::cerr );
+    out = new CppUnit::TextOutputter( &runner.result(), std::cerr );
 
   runner.setOutputter( out );
 






reply via email to

[Prev in Thread] Current Thread [Next in Thread]